Federal Strategy to Advance Greenhouse Gas Measurement and Monitoring for the Agriculture and Forest Sectors (USA)

The Federal Strategy to Advance Greenhouse Gas Measurement and Monitoring for the Agriculture and Forest Sectors is a pivotal initiative announced by Agriculture Secretary Tom Vilsack, aligning with President Biden's ambitious climate goals. Backed by a $300 million investment from the Inflation Reduction Act, this strategy marks a monumental step towards enhancing the precision and reliability of greenhouse gas emissions and carbon sequestration data in agriculture and forestry practices.

This comprehensive strategy outlines a strategic framework and priority actions to reduce uncertainties and improve accuracy in greenhouse gas estimates, aiding the United States in achieving its target of a 50-52 percent reduction in greenhouse gas emissions by 2030. It complements President Biden's broader climate agenda and emphasizes the critical role of data and science in climate-smart agriculture and forestry.

Key focus areas within the strategy include the establishment of monitoring networks for soil carbon and greenhouse gas research, enhancing data infrastructure, improving modeling tools, and strengthening greenhouse gas inventory programs. These initiatives are pivotal in empowering farmers, ranchers, and the broader agriculture and forestry sectors to contribute to climate solutions and make them more attractive to private sector investments.

This strategy underscores the administration's commitment to addressing the climate crisis, fostering innovation, and supporting rural communities in their efforts to combat climate change. Public input is encouraged to shape and refine this groundbreaking initiative.
